vim-patch:9.2.0385: Integer overflow with "ze" and large 'sidescrolloff' (#39289)
Problem: Integer overflow with "ze" and large 'sidescrolloff'.
Solution: Check for overflow to avoid negative w_leftcol (zeertzjq).
